trurl Posted June 13, 2022 Share Posted June 13, 2022 8 hours ago, James_Darkness said: my parity drive two sata cable broke so for a few days i ran it with only one drive and put in the new cable a few days later Your description of what you did with parity2 is lacking enough details to know what happened. If you ran without parity2 and without doing New Config to remove parity2 from the array, then parity2 would have become disabled when it couldn't be written. If you did remove parity2 with New Config, then it wouldn't have become disabled since nothing was assigned as parity2. Either way, if you reassigned parity2, it would have been rebuilt when you started the array. If you aren't still getting sync errors then parity2 must have been rebuilt when you reassigned it, or corrected when you did a correcting parity check. Quote Link to comment
